[PATCH v2 0/2] ARM: boards: i.MX93: Add NXP FRDM i.MX93 support

Fabian Pflug f.pflug at pengutronix.de
Tue Oct 21 03:59:38 PDT 2025


Add support for the i.MX93 FRDM board from NXP

v2:
- remove init from board.c
- use iomem in lowlevel.c

Fabian Pflug (2):
  common: deep-probe: include of for of_device_id
  ARM: boards: i.MX93: Add NXP FRDM i.MX93 support

 arch/arm/boards/Makefile                      |    1 +
 arch/arm/boards/nxp-imx93-frdm/Makefile       |    2 +
 arch/arm/boards/nxp-imx93-frdm/board.c        |   12 +
 arch/arm/boards/nxp-imx93-frdm/lowlevel.c     |   46 +
 .../nxp-imx93-frdm/lpddr4x_2gb_timing.c       | 1907 +++++++++++++++++
 arch/arm/dts/Makefile                         |    1 +
 arch/arm/dts/imx93-frdm.dts                   |  534 +++++
 arch/arm/mach-imx/Kconfig                     |    9 +
 images/Makefile.imx                           |    4 +
 include/deep-probe.h                          |    1 +
 10 files changed, 2517 insertions(+)
 create mode 100644 arch/arm/boards/nxp-imx93-frdm/Makefile
 create mode 100644 arch/arm/boards/nxp-imx93-frdm/board.c
 create mode 100644 arch/arm/boards/nxp-imx93-frdm/lowlevel.c
 create mode 100644 arch/arm/boards/nxp-imx93-frdm/lpddr4x_2gb_timing.c
 create mode 100644 arch/arm/dts/imx93-frdm.dts

-- 
2.47.3




More information about the barebox mailing list